Charlie Bettis
Of Bloomingdale
Charlie Bettis was born on November 13, 1950 in
Leesburg, VA. He died June 22, 2013 in
Bloomingdale.
Charlie worked as a horse trainer for C/B Racing
Stable of Illinois. He groomed "Spectacular Bid"
for the Kentucky Derby and was an assistant
trainer for "Black Tie Affair". For over 40
years, Charlie worked with a passion in
thoroughbred racing to provide excellence to the
sport. Charlie had a great love for animals
especially horses and cats.
